Rune Name: Raidho (also Rad, Reith, Raido) Pronunciation: RYE-doh / RY-doh Literal Meaning: Ride / Journey / Wagon / Wagon-riding Core Concepts: Journey, travel, rhythm, right path, movement, progress, wagon as vehicle of fate, divine order, law & justice, cosmic rhythm, pilgrimage, personal quest, right action

Position in the Rune Row: 5th rune of the Elder Futhark (Elder Futhark has 24 runes) Phonetic Value: r (voiced alveolar trill / approximant)

Traditional Rune Poem (Anglo-Saxon Rune Poem – for “Rad”):

Rād byþ on recyde rinca gehwilcum sēfte and swīðe, þām þe sitteþ on ufan mearh mǣre mægenheardum ofer mylpaþas.

Translation (approximate):

Riding is soft and easy for every warrior who sits upon a proud horse, over the mile-paths, mighty and strong.

Key Divinatory Meanings

Upright / Direct

  • You are on the right path — keep moving forward
  • Journey or quest (literal travel, spiritual pilgrimage, life direction) is highlighted
  • Timing and rhythm are aligned — act when the moment is ripe
  • Justice, fairness, or right order is at play or needed
  • Progress is steady and purposeful — trust the direction
  • Divine or cosmic order is guiding events
  • Safe travel, smooth movement, or successful transition
  • “The wagon rolls on the right road. The journey is blessed.”

Reversed / Merkstave / Shadow

  • Off the path, wrong direction, or blocked progress
  • Delays, detours, or travel problems (literal or metaphorical)
  • Injustice, unfairness, or legal/ethical issues
  • Resistance to necessary movement or change
  • Disrupted rhythm / bad timing / forced action
  • Lost sense of direction or purpose
  • Misguided journey or wrong alliances
